Output ceea52334bab41f01ebf68448024758801d52117c49b6f70e2b58de92d27f847:1

value
651000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8bbfd1070e6ec4dbee56c80f7fd853683d59877 OP_EQUAL
address
3JXoTWh9BdMDqzpQU7KB8NoTXHXEDUdAaq
transaction
ceea52334bab41f01ebf68448024758801d52117c49b6f70e2b58de92d27f847
spent
true